Job Description

Overview Pay is base salary plus commission. Company vehicle provided. Join our dynamic team as a Cabinet Sales and Designer, where your creativity and sales expertise will transform spaces and inspire customers. In this role, you will be the key driver in showcasing high-end cabinetry solutions, guiding clients through the design process, and delivering exceptional customer service. Your passion for interior design, renovation, and construction will help clients realize their dream spaces while you build lasting relationships and grow your sales portfolio. This paid position offers a vibrant environment where innovation meets craftsmanship, empowering you to thrive professionally and personally. Duties Engage with customers to understand their needs and present tailored cabinetry solutions that match their style and budget. Utilize ProK, and layout design tools to create detailed visualizations and accurate project plans. Conduct product demos, lighting design consultations, and remodeling discussions to educate clients on options and features. Assist customers with POS transactions, cash handling, and retail math to ensure smooth purchasing experiences. Collaborate with the installation team on renovation, maintenance, and remodeling projects to ensure customer satisfaction. Maintain organized records of account management activities. Skills Proven experience in outside sales, retail sales, or high-end sales environments with strong negotiation skills. Proficiency in ProK software, lighting design tools, and layout design for accurate project visualization. Deep understanding of renovation, construction, remodeling processes, and interior design principles. Excellent communication skills to engage customers confidently and provide exceptional customer service. Strong organizational skills for managing multiple projects simultaneously while maintaining attention to detail. Knowledge of Quickbooks, Monday, and basic math skills for accurate transactions.
